The ECS Inc International ECS-2520MV series introduces a robust miniature SMD HCMOS crystal oscillator, designed specifically for a range of modern applications including IoT, industrial systems, and low-power devices. This versatile oscillator stands out with its MultiVolt capability, allowing operation across a wide voltage range from 1.6V to 3.6V, making it exceptionally flexible for diverse environments. With a compact footprint of 2.5 x 2.0 x 0.8 mm, it optimises space while delivering reliable performance, ensuring that your devices function at peak efficiency. Its frequency stability is rated at ±50 ppm, ensuring precision timing even under extreme operating conditions, making it a reliable choice for critical applications.
